Embracing the Challenges

Of course, the journey of reinventing a barn is not without its challenges. These historic structures often come with a host of issues, from structural concerns to outdated wiring and plumbing. But for those of us who are passionate about preserving the past, these obstacles are merely opportunities in disguise.

One of the most daunting tasks is addressing the structural integrity of the barn. These buildings were designed to serve a specific agricultural purpose, and their frames were engineered to support the weight of heavy machinery and bountiful harvests. Transitioning them into residential spaces requires a careful and meticulous approach, one that ensures the safety and stability of the structure without compromising its unique character.

Another common hurdle is the need to update the building’s systems to meet modern living standards. Outdated electrical, plumbing, and heating systems must be carefully integrated into the existing framework, all while maintaining the rustic charm that drew us to the barn in the first place.

And let’s not forget the aesthetic challenges. Blending the raw, industrial elements of a barn with the comforts and amenities of a modern home requires a keen eye and a deep understanding of design. It’s a delicate balancing act, one that demands creativity, patience, and a willingness to think outside the box.

The Power of Preservation

And it’s not just the individual homeowners who reap the benefits of these transformations. By preserving and repurposing historic barns, we’re also contributing to the larger conversation around sustainability and environmental stewardship.

After all, these structures were built to last – often using materials and techniques that were far more durable and energy-efficient than what we find in many modern buildings. By breathing new life into these structures, we’re not only saving them from the wrecking ball, but we’re also reducing our carbon footprint and minimizing the environmental impact of new construction.
